#7 Post by djstarr » Mon Aug 18, 2008 11:41 am

I bought a CD in New Orleans in April and one in Seattle. Neither had four or five times on it.

Seattle CD:
1. When I get Low I get High
2. Trouble in Mind
3. Tiger Rag
4. Satan, Your Kingdom Must Come Down
5. Tell Me Your Dreams
6. What am I Living For?
7. I Found a New Baby
8. Creole Love Call
9. Some of these Days
10. Make Me a Palette on the Floor
11. My Life will be Sweeter

The one I got in New Orleans did not have a track list with it. These are my educated guesses [with google's help]:
1. When I Get Low I get High
2. Electric Chair Blues
3. Tell Me Your Dreams
4. Some of these Days
5. Trouble in Mind
6. I Get the Blues When It Rains
7. What am I Living For?
8. Tishimingo Blues
9. My Life will be Sweeter

Hope this helps.
